How can prioritizing the voices of customers we’ve underserved help to future proof your business? 

In this small group discussion with insights leaders, led by our Head of DEI ThinkTank, Keyona Osborne, and our VP of Client Services and Research Recruitment, Michelle Fisher, we will explore the benefits (and barriers) to being more inclusive in your market research. We will discuss what it takes to ensure you are including the right mix of people and perspectives in your research. We will also address how voices end up excluded from research samples.

Come ready to share your own learnings, frustrations and ideas as we explore the future of market research together. We’ll ask questions like, “If less than half of the US adult population has a Bachelor’s degree or higher, am I hearing the right voices in my research when I require a Bachelor’s degree for participation?” By questioning practices like this, we unlock the potential for more meaningful (and profitable) research insights.
